Factors to Consider When Getting a $3936000 Mortgage (Home/Bond) Loan
- Credit Score: A higher credit score can lead to better interest rates and loan terms.
- Down Payment: The size of your down payment affects your loan amount and monthly payments.
- Loan Term: The duration of your loan impacts the total interest paid over the loan’s life.
- Interest Rates: Fixed vs. variable rates can greatly influence your payment structure.
- Debt-to-Income Ratio: Lenders assess your monthly debt obligations against your income to determine loan eligibility.
Mortgage Loan Costs Often Overlooked
- Closing Costs: Fees related to the transaction, including appraisal and title insurance, can add up quickly.
- Property Taxes: Annual taxes on your home can impact your total monthly payment when included in escrow.
- Homeowners Insurance: Essential coverage that protects your investment but is often underestimated in monthly budgeting.
- Maintenance and Repairs: Regular upkeep is crucial for home value but often overlooked in financial planning.
- Private Mortgage Insurance (PMI): Required for down payments less than 20%, this cost can significantly affect your monthly payments.

Can I pay off my mortgage early?
Yes, many lenders allow for early repayment, but be sure to check for any prepayment penalties that may apply.
How does my credit score affect my mortgage interest rate?
A higher credit score typically qualifies you for lower interest rates, reducing your overall loan cost.
What is an amortization schedule?
An amortization schedule is a table that outlines each monthly payment, showing the portion that goes toward principal and interest over time.
Are there any grants available for first-time homebuyers?
Yes, many states and local governments offer assistance programs, including grants and low-interest loans, for first-time homebuyers.
